Check out this website: www.bitcointalk. xyz Is this domain redirecting to this website? Or is it a phishing page? Yes, it is very likely a phishing site. bitcointalk.xyz fanbitcoin.com bitcoin-forums.net (link removed so that you won't click) The third one used to be in Google search till recently. It was removed from the first page (at least to me) only a few weeks ago. All pages, profiles, etc. are copied and shown. Exact replica. Only every bitcointalk.org is replaced by their domain name. I had accidentally entered my password on one of the site a few months ago, before I became aware of it. Had changed it of course, but did not see any suspicious activity even after a couple of days not changing (probably got lucky Not an easy target, I login almost every day). Had tried to log in, thinking that I was signing into bitcointalk.org, lol. Ndnhc, your quote still contains the link posted by OP Please remove it or there may be someone clicked on it by mistake BTW these sites have been discussed here many times, and although they are not confirmed scamming, they are close to scam.
